I may not have stated that correctly. What I mean is, even if you have 20 days of resort stays booked, the maximum number of park reservations that you can hold at one time is 14. I think that did have issues with multiple stays today, which I hope that they're fixing. I was able to book all 14 days of my split stay, but it was a continuous booking onsite. The fastpass system used to flip out too if you had any gap between split stays, and wouldn't let you book anything past your first resort stay. They should correct this with park reservations, imo, because not having fastpasses is a pain, not having park entry, is a different matter.
